摘 要:目的探讨应用术前^(18)F-FDG PET/CT代谢参数的模型预测肝细胞癌(HCC)肝移植(LT)术后复发中的价值。方法回顾性分析了86 LT术前接受^(18)F-FDG PET/CT检查的HCC患者的临床、病理和影像学资料,并提取^(18)F-FDG PET/CT图像中的代谢参数。通过Cox回归分析筛选出与HCC患者LT术后复发相关的危险因素,将具有统计学意义的因素组合建立PET/CT代谢参数模型,同时建立米兰标准模型、加州大学旧金山分校(UCSF)标准模型和杭州标准模型。计算各模型的一致性指数(C-index)并进行比较。使用Kaplan-Meier曲线及决策曲线分析(DCA)评估不同模型判别不同HCC患者复发风险的能力和临床实用性。结果研究纳入的86例患者中,41例(47.7%)LT术后复发。术前甲胎蛋白(AFP)(P<0.001)、肿瘤代谢体积(MTV)(P=0.020)、病变总糖酵解(TLG)(P=0.016)是预测LT术后复发的危险因素。组合以上因素建立的PET/CT代谢参数模型的C-index为0.689,高于现有通用标准模型。结论结合AFP和PET/CT代谢参数的综合模型对HCC患者LT术后复发具有较高的预测价值。Objective To explore the value of a preoperative ^(18)F-FDG PET/CT metabolic parameter-based model in predicting recurrence of hepatocellular carcinoma(HCC)after liver transplantation(LT).Methods Clinical,pathological,and ^(18)F-FDG PET/CT imaging characteristics of 86 patients with confirmed HCC before LT were retrospectively analyzed.Metabolic parameters were extracted from the ^(18)F-FDG PET/CT images.Cox regression analysis was applied to determine the risk factors associated with HCC recurrence.Statistically significant factors were all integrated to build the PET/CT metabolic parameter-based model,Milan standard model,the University of California,San Francisco standard model,and Hangzhou standard model.The concordance index(C-index)of each model was calculated and compared.Kaplan-Meier curves were plotted to reveal the discrimination ability of models.Clinical practicality of the final model was assessed by decision curve analysis(DCA).Results HCC recurred in 47.7%(41/86).Preoperative alpha-fetoprotein(AFP)level(P<0.001),metabolic tumor volume(MTV,P=0.020),and total lesion glycolysis(TLG,P=0.016)were identified as risk factors for recurrence.The PET/CT metabolic parameter-based model achieved the highest C-index of 0.689 and distinguished LT candidates with different recurrence risk better than other models based on current common criteria.Conclusion The model combining AFP and ^(18)F-FDG PET/CT metabolic parameters shows good efficacy in predicting the recurrence of HCC patients after LT.
